Written for busy parents and families on the go, Michigan Family Field Trips features the best Michigan places for children, in a format that's small enough to stow in a bag or the car.
Ellyce Field explores 60 sites and includes restaurant suggestions for family-run establishments wherever possible, many of them with kids' menus. Michigan Family Field Trips is divided into four color-coded sections: southeastern Michigan, Mid-Michigan, Western Michigan, and Northern Michigan and the Upper Peninsula. The book also includes important information about each site such as address, telephone number, Web address, hours, admission fee, parking, and age appropriateness.
Features such popular and lesser-known sites as:
Ann Arbor Hands-On Museum
Cranbrook Institute of Science
Detroit Puppet Theater
Ford Rouge Factory Tour
Lionel Trains
Potter Park Zoo
Curious Kids Museum
Windmill Island
Hartwick Pines State Park
Soo Locks Boat Tour
